Comprehensive Guide to Muscle Exercise: Tips and Techniques

Exercise is not just about burning calories or staying fit; it's about nurturing your muscles, ensuring they stay strong and functional. Whether you're a beginner or an experienced fitness enthusiast, understanding how to exercise your muscles effectively is essential for achieving your fitness goals. In this guide, we'll delve into various techniques and tips for exercising your muscles to promote strength, endurance, and overall well-being.

  1. Understanding Muscle Groups: Before diving into exercises, it's crucial to understand the major muscle groups in the body. These include:

    • Chest (pectoral) muscles
    • Back muscles (latissimus dorsi, rhomboids, etc.)
    • Shoulder muscles (deltoids)
    • Arm muscles (biceps, triceps, forearms)
    • Abdominal muscles (rectus abdominis, obliques)
    • Leg muscles (quadriceps, hamstrings, calves) Identifying these muscle groups will help you create a balanced workout routine.
  2. Types of Muscle Exercises: a. Strength Training: Involves lifting weights or using resistance to build muscle mass and strength. Examples include weightlifting, resistance band exercises, and bodyweight exercises like push-ups and squats. b. Endurance Training: Focuses on improving muscle endurance and stamina. Activities such as running, cycling, and swimming can enhance muscle endurance over time. c. Flexibility Training: Stretching exercises like yoga and Pilates help improve muscle flexibility, reducing the risk of injury and enhancing overall mobility.

  3. Key Principles for Effective Muscle Exercise: a. Progressive Overload: Gradually increase the intensity or resistance of your workouts to continually challenge your muscles and promote growth. b. Proper Form: Maintain correct posture and technique during exercises to target the intended muscle groups and prevent injuries. c. Rest and Recovery: Allow muscles time to rest and recover between workouts to avoid overtraining and promote muscle repair and growth. d. Balanced Routine: Incorporate exercises that target all major muscle groups to ensure overall strength and symmetry. e. Variation: Keep your workouts varied to prevent plateaus and maintain motivation. Try different exercises, equipment, or workout styles.

  4. Sample Muscle Exercise Routine: Here's a basic muscle exercise routine targeting major muscle groups:

    • Chest: Bench press, push-ups
    • Back: Pull-ups, bent-over rows
    • Shoulders: Overhead press, lateral raises
    • Arms: Bicep curls, tricep dips
    • Abs: Crunches, planks
    • Legs: Squats, lunges, calf raises Remember to warm up before starting your routine and cool down afterward with stretches to improve flexibility and reduce muscle soreness.
  5. Listening to Your Body: Pay attention to your body's signals during exercise. If you experience pain or discomfort beyond normal muscle fatigue, stop and reassess your technique or seek guidance from a fitness professional. Push yourself, but know your limits to avoid injuries.

Regular muscle exercise is key to maintaining strength, mobility, and overall health. By understanding muscle groups, employing various exercise techniques, and following key principles, you can create an effective workout routine tailored to your goals. Remember to stay consistent, listen to your body, and enjoy the journey to a stronger, healthier you.
